It’s just a little lick, a few seconds of Kanye West keyed up in Auto-Tune mode, but Keith “Chief Keef” Cozart has released a sample of a collaboration with Yeezy.
He posted it on Instagram, one of his favorite social media tools.
There’s no shot of either rapper in the video, just about 15 seconds of music and a view from a dashboard (Keef’s Bentley?) and five lanes of traffic.
But you can tell it’s Keef from his blinged-out, sundial-size watch, also visible in this Sun-Times interview at his birthday concert Wednesday night at The Attic in Los Angeles.
Keef, who turned 19 on Friday, says he’s focusing on his new album, “Bang 3,” which is supposed to come out at the end of September. He has released a song with A$AP Rocky and a week ago was in the studio with West finishing another cut that could be similar to West’s remake of Keef’s chart-topping, bravado-bolstering hit, “I Don’t Like.”
